Wanted: aspiring entrepreneurs to build Britain's Google

City workers are invited to apply to a 12-month programme to find the UK’s next generation of internet tycoons and business moguls

McKinsey, Deloitte and Korn Ferry are among those backing a new foundation that are offering training and development to aspiring entrepreneurs in a bid to find the next generation of internet tycoons and business moguls.

The New Entrepreneurs Foundation, which launched today, is offering a 12-month internship and on-the-job training to 25 candidates from any background, including City workers looking for a new challenge.
